Apply distributive property to create an equivalent expression 6(5r-3)=

Mathematics
1 answer:
Ilia_Sergeevich [38]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

30r-18

Step-by-step explanation:

6*5=30

6*3=18

The volume of a cube is related to the area of s face by the formula v= a^3/2. What is the volume of a cube whose face has an ar
Sophie [7]

Answer:

  1000 m³

Step-by-step explanation:

Put the number into the formula and do the arithmetic.

  v = a^(3/2) = (100 m²)^(3/2) = (√100)³ m³ = 1000 m³

The volume is 1000 cubic meters.
